
I was sold on this Scholastic set from the word “Dinosaur” being included in the title. We LOVE our “How Do Dinosaurs…” books and read them all the time. I’ve started Adam on them already. So, when I realized these books were narrated and animated… I jumped to review this set.
Our readers know that we KBP moms love these Scholastic DVD sets. There are so many reasons to like them and this boxed set is no different. Dinosaurs, Truck, Monsters and More, has four discs of kid-friendly short stories. Some are animated, some our still frames. All are directed at kids of all ages (3-9), but particularly at the pre-reading to beginning readers group. The narration is done quite slowly for some stories as they have read-along subtitles for your new-reader to keep up. The focus of this set is on boys, but girls (my Anastasia included) will be interested as well.

As always, Scholastic gets an amazing set of voices to narrate these stories, to name a few: John Lithgow, Patrick Stewart, Kathy Bates, Chevy Chase, Danny Glover, and Christopher Lloyd- how cool for us adults, right?
For any of us taking a road trip this summer, I’d think this would be a great set of DVDs to bring along in the car; these stories clock in at a total of just about five hours of viewing time. As always, Scholastic has kids in mind, they are short stories to keep a kid’s attention, and then switch to the next. We will be bringing this set in our car on our upcoming family trip, I assure you.
My formal review is below, each category of four stars.
Functionality: ****- Perfect length stories, this time focused on those things boys (and girls, too) like- dinosaurs, monsters, body functions, monsters- you get the drift. Nice narration and animation of familiar and new stories.
Price: ****- $29.95 for 25 kid-length stories that will hold your child’s attention. By my count that is just over a dollar a story. Worth it. Even more "worth it" is $17.95 at Amazon.
Overall Score: ****- Of course. Scholastic makes these with kids and parents in mind. No parental worries over violence or other inappropriate content. Easy enjoyment for your child.
